The Job logo

What

Where

NatWest Group Logo

NatWest Group

https://jobs.natwestgroup.com/

About

We’re a business that understands when our customers and people succeed, our communities succeed, and our economy thrives. As part of our purpose, we’re looking at how we can drive change for our communities in enterprise, learning and climate. 

As one of the leading supporters of UK business, we’re prioritising enterprise as a force of change. We’re focusing on the people and communities who have traditionally faced the highest barriers to entry and figuring out ways to remove these. Learning is also key to our continued growth as a company in an ever changing and increasingly digital world. 

By setting a dynamic and leading learning culture, our people prosper, and our customers are given the tools to continue to improve their financial capability and confidence. One of the biggest challenges we all face in our future is climate change. 

That’s why we’ve put it right at the core of our purpose. We want to champion climate solutions with financing and entrepreneurial support, fully embed climate into our culture and decision making, and be climate positive by 2025. 

We’re committed to using our purpose to break down barriers, drive change and ultimately create a great place to work.

Active Jobs

21 Jobs

Category

Banking

Headquarters

Edinburgh, Scotland, United Kingdom

Recent jobs

NatWest Group Logo

Data Engineer

NatWest Group

Bengaluru, Karnataka, India

Posted: 7 days ago

Job description Join us as a Data Engineer This is an exciting opportunity to use your technical expertise to collaborate with colleagues and build effortless, digital first customer experiences You’ll be simplifying the bank by developing innovative data driven solutions, using insight to be commercially successful, and keeping our customers’ and the bank’s data safe and secure Participating actively in the data engineering community, you’ll deliver opportunities to support the bank’s strategic direction while building your network across the bank We're offering this role at associate level What you'll do As a Data Engineer, you’ll play a key role in driving value for our customers by building data solutions. You’ll be carrying out data engineering tasks to build, maintain, test and optimise a scalable data architecture, as well as carrying out data extractions, transforming data to make it usable to data analysts and scientists, and loading data into data platforms. You’ll also be: Developing comprehensive knowledge of the bank’s data structures and metrics, advocating change where needed for product development Practicing DevOps adoption in the delivery of data engineering, proactively performing root cause analysis and resolving issues Collaborating closely with core technology and architecture teams in the bank to build data knowledge and data solutions Developing a clear understanding of data platform cost levers to build cost effective and strategic solutions Sourcing new data using the most appropriate tooling and integrating it into the overall solution to deliver for our customers The skills you'll need To be successful in this role, you’ll need a good understanding of data usage and dependencies with wider teams and the end customer, as well as experience of extracting value and features from large scale data. You'll have experience of data warehouse and data lake projects and strong knowledge of data engineering tech stack like Spark architecture, SQL, Python, Pyspark. You'll also need a good understanding of cloud tech stack and AWS services like EMR, IAM, S3 and Devops like Ci/CD, gitlab, gitlab runners. You’ll also demonstrate: Experience of ETL technical design, including data quality testing, cleansing and monitoring, and data warehousing and data modelling capabilities Experience of using programming languages alongside knowledge of data and software engineering fundamentals Good knowledge of modern code development practices Strong communication skills with the ability to proactively engage with a wide range of stakeholders

NatWest Group Logo

Quality Analyst

NatWest Group

Bengaluru, Karnataka, India

Posted: a month ago

Job description   Join us as a Quality Analyst   If you have a keen eye for detail, then this could be the role for you as you make sure that only well designed and built work packages get through quality testing You’ll be the quality conscience of the team, assisting them to write and maintain automated tests as a standard way of working Joining us in this fast paced role, you'll have excellent opportunities for progression and developing your analyst capabilities We're offering this role at associate level   What you'll do   As a Quality Analyst, you’ll be assisting the feature team to define testable work that is technically robust, high performing, stable and secure and ensures excellent customer experiences and outcomes. Promoting continuous improvement, you’ll identify opportunities to maximise the customer experience and reduce the test cycle time by improving techniques, tooling, eliminating waste and creating a collaborative, proactive approach to quality in the feature team.   As well as this, you’ll be:   Supporting the Quality Manager and the team in executing against the test strategy and quality by determining and advising which tests should be automated at which layer Making sure that test plans are adequately covered by test scenarios Creating different test and automation suites, such as smoke tests, full regression and progression tests, and end-to-end system regression tests Analysing the results of automated tests Providing data to the business and the team that focuses on quality and quality improvement   The skills you'll need   We’re looking for someone with an extensive understanding of all stages of the product or service life cycle. This will include in-depth and hands on experience in areas such as product testing, static testing, systems testing, systems integration testing, user acceptance testing, compliance testing and operational readiness testing.   Along with this, you’ll have experience of applying a wide range of testing automation tooling, as well as testing methodologies, including a range of Agile testing methods such as test driven development and behaviour driven development.   We’ll also expect:   Experience of testing ideas, customer facing applications Experience in testing concepts, agile, data mining & scrum ceremonies Demonstrable knowledge of Agile methodologies with experience of working in an Agile team A very capable communicator with the ability to communicate complex technical concepts clearly to your peers and management level colleagues Good collaboration and stakeholder management skills